(SQL Server版本为2014)1、执行下面代码,结果如何?是否会查出"DB_i"这条数据,若会,通过网络搜索或同学共同探究出原因? 2、使用其他符号作为转义字符,比如定义"ESCAPE ' # '"或其他符号,看是否也能转义?查询以"DB_"开头,且倒数第3个字符为 i的课程的详细情况。 SELECT * &nbs
转载
2023-12-20 09:57:38
610阅读
DECLARE @STR VARCHAR(8000)
SELECT @STR=''
SELECT @STR = @STR+ISNULL([字段名],'')+'分隔符号' FROM 表名
SELECT @STR当字段数据格式不是字符串时需要进行格式转换数据格式转换方法如下:CASE ([字段名] AS 数据类型(长度))
CONVERT(数据类型(长度),[字段名]) &
转载
2023-06-19 15:55:06
163阅读
# Python中SQL字符串转义
在使用Python编写与数据库交互的程序时,我们经常会遇到需要拼接SQL语句的情况。然而,在拼接SQL语句时,我们必须注意对字符串中的特殊字符进行转义,以避免SQL注入等安全问题。本文将介绍如何在Python中对SQL字符串进行转义,以及如何安全地拼接SQL语句。
## 什么是SQL字符串转义
SQL字符串转义是指在拼接SQL语句时,对字符串中的特殊字
原创
2024-06-19 03:53:01
145阅读
SQL常用的字符串函数:http://blog.sina.com.cn/s/blog_4b3c1f950102dwbj.html 一、字符转换函数 1、ASCII() 返回字符表达式最左端字符的ASCII 码值。在ASCII()函数中,纯数字的字符串可不用‘’括起来,但含其它字符的字符串必须用‘’括起来使用,否则会出错。 2、CHAR() 将ASCII 码转换为字符。如果没有输入0 ~ 2
转载
2023-10-11 15:47:50
341阅读
数据库的工作核心就是四个字: 增删改查 对应英文也就是 CRUD将项目业务逻辑所涉及的方方面面 映射到数据中,也就是model 数据库表 字段 这些查(Retrieve):关键字: select from 条件:where and or like %(not like) in (
一位同事在使用SQL处理一串字符时,出现一个意料之外的问题:这个字符串中包括字符‘&’。我们先看一下现象: SQL> select * from v$version; BANNER Oracle Database 10g Enterprise Edition Release 10.2.0.1.0 -
转载
2017-06-02 16:57:00
320阅读
2评论
# SQL Server 替换转义字符串的实现
在数据库开发中,开发者时常需要处理包含特殊字符的字符串,例如在 SQL Server 中转义字符串。当我们使用带有特殊字符(如单引号、双引号等)的字符串时,必须进行适当的转义,以确保正确存储和检索数据。本篇文章将详细介绍如何在 SQL Server 中实现字符串的转义替换。
## 1. 流程概述
在实现转义字符串替换的过程中,通常遵循以下几个步
# SQL字符串转义Java代码
在进行数据库操作时,我们经常需要拼接SQL语句,但是直接拼接SQL字符串存在SQL注入风险。为了避免这种风险,我们需要对SQL字符串进行转义。本文将介绍如何在Java代码中对SQL字符串进行转义,以确保安全性。
## 为什么要转义SQL字符串
SQL注入是一种常见的安全漏洞,攻击者可以通过在输入中插入恶意SQL代码来执行恶意操作。为了防止SQL注入攻击,我们
原创
2024-06-26 05:16:08
25阅读
# Java SQL 字符串中的特殊字符转义
在现代软件开发中,Java 通常用来与数据库进行交互。SQL 查询是我们常用的语言之一,但是在 SQL 字符串中,我们经常会碰到特殊字符,如单引号、双引号和反斜杠等。如果不进行适当的转义,这些字符不仅会导致语法错误,还可能引发安全问题,例如 SQL 注入。因此,在本文中,我们将探讨如何在 Java 中安全地转义 SQL 字符串中的特殊字符,并提供相关
原创
2024-10-14 06:40:14
87阅读
1.python字符串:可以使用单引号或者双引号创建字符串#!/usr/bin/python
var1 = 'Hello World!'
var2 = "Python Runoob"
print "var1[0]: ", var1[0]
print "var2[1:5]: ", var2[1:5]甚至可以进行截取并与其他字符串用 + 进行连接 2.Python 转义字符在需要在字
转载
2023-08-30 20:44:50
1104阅读
python字符串转义符很多,我找了找网上的资料没有非常全的,在此我精心整理了所有的python字符串转义符,内容如下:\0 NUL空字符 ascii值0 \1 SOH标题开始 ascii值1 \2 STX正文开始 ascii值2 \3 ETX正文结束 ascii值3 \4 EOT传输结束 ascii值4 \5 ENQ请求 ascii值5 \6 ACK收到通知 ascii值6 \7 BEL响铃 a
转载
2023-05-17 21:07:56
406阅读
sql中拼接字符串
原创
2021-09-01 09:47:49
5338阅读
根据http://json.org/的文档所述,在value中遇到"和\的时候需要进行转义。而对于JSON字符串和JSON对象,两者的转义是不同的。<script>
function test(){
//JSON对象转义,只需加一个\即可
data={"key":"\\val\"tt\"ue"};
//JSON字符串,需要再次对\转义,共需要三个\,即使用\\\"转义"符号
d
转载
2023-05-30 12:33:01
1598阅读
Sql Server中通配符的使用通配符_"_"号表示任意单个字符,该符号只能匹配一个字符."_"可以放在查询条件的任意位置,且只能代表一个字符.一个汉字只使用一个"_"表示.通配符%"%"符号是字符匹配符,能匹配0个或更多字符的任意长度的字符串.在SQL语句中可以在查询条件的任意位置放置一个%来代表一个任意长度的字符串.在查询条件时也可以放置两个%进行查询,但在查询条件中最好不要连续出现两个%通
转载
2024-04-23 20:13:43
162阅读
sql中拼接字符串
原创
2022-03-10 10:46:11
2645阅读
字符串+转义字符+注释
字符串(有双引号) 例:“abcde” “hello world” “ ”//空字符串
“abc”——'a' 'b' 'c' '\0' (\0是转义字符的标志)
数据在计算机上储存的时候,储存的是2进制
\n表示换行 \t水平制表符
\用来转义其他字符 \'用于表示字符常量
\"用于表示一个字符串内部的双引号 \\用于表示一个反斜杠,防止他被解
原创
2021-09-02 16:03:27
5341阅读
点赞
在Java中,不管是String.split(),还是正则表达式,有一些特殊字符需要转义,这些字符是( [ { / ^ - $ ¦ } ] &nbs
转载
2023-05-29 16:31:24
744阅读
C库提供了多个处理字符串的函数,ANSI C 把这些函数的原型放在 string.h 头文件中。其中最常用的函数有 strlen()、strcat()、strcmp()、 strncmp()、strcpy() 和 strncpy()。另外,还有 sprintf() 函数,其原型在 stdio.h头文件中。strlen() 全称 string length,即 strlen() 函数用于统计字
转载
2024-10-17 17:12:17
40阅读
在Java开发中,处理SQL语句时常常会遇到需要转义中括号的问题,尤其是在涉及到动态构建SQL字符串的场景下。为了使SQL查询能够顺利执行,我们需要对中括号进行合适的处理。接下来,我将以整理文档的形式记录这个过程,包括环境准备、集成步骤、配置详解、实战应用、性能优化和生态扩展等内容。
## 环境准备
在进行Java与SQL的交互之前,需要先准备好相应的环境,包括Java开发工具及数据库驱动等。
# 从Java中的JSON数据转换为SQL字符串并进行转义
在软件开发中,通常会遇到将Java中的JSON数据转换为SQL语句的需求。然而,直接将JSON数据插入到SQL中可能会存在SQL注入的风险。为了避免这种风险,我们需要对JSON数据进行转义处理,以确保在插入到SQL中时不会影响SQL语句的执行。
## 什么是SQL转义
SQL转义是指将特殊字符转换为安全的形式,以确保这些字符不会被误
原创
2024-06-15 06:37:26
269阅读